DIS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

3,074 of the 7,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Walt Disney (DIS)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$148B — down 9.3% from $164B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 224 funds closed out of DIS and 152 opened new positions — a net loss of 72 holders — while 1,431 trimmed existing stakes and 1,138 added.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$1.45B. The largest seller was Point72 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$360M sold.
